Ten years too long

BOE must do whatever it takes to solve Beckley-Stratton’s odor issues

- Oct. 8, 1998 — “Beckley-Stratton trying to stop sewer stench”

- Oct. 14, 1998 — “Sewer stench persists”

- Oct. 29, 1998 — “Carbon monoxide detected in building”

- Nov. 12, 1998 — “Beckley-Stratton still having problems”

- Nov. 13, 1998 — “Day 7: Students are out of classes again”

- Nov. 14, 1998 — “Problem solved”

- Jan, 21, 1999 — “Fumes cause another stink at Beckley Stratton”

- January 2002 — “Meeting planned to announce results of air quality tests at Beckley-Stratton.”

- October 2005 — “Beckley-Stratton closed 2nd day due to unpleasant odor.”

- Sept. 24, 2008 — “School board again hears complaints about ‘noxious’ odors at Beckley-Stratton”

------

These headlines track the smelly history of a 10-year-old Beckley-Stratton Middle School — a facility supposedly built to state-of-the-art standards.

Continuing issues with not only sewer odors, but also carbon monoxide at times, should not a problem a decade later.

With the sewer smells, you know the potential for illness is there; with carbon monoxide, you’re a sitting duck. It’s colorless and odorless.

In the latest round of complaints, Raleigh County Board of Education President Rick Snuffer promised that the board is committed to fixing the problem. Employees from the state Department of Education’s facilities division visited the school Thursday to try to determine the root of the smell.

Whatever they find, the BOE must follow through on the promise Snuffer made Tuesday.

Over the course of the school’s brief history, too many instructional days — a precious commodity for all schools — have been lost to this recurring mystery smell.

But of more importance are the potential health risks to the students, faculty and staff at the school. That which we breathe in might not have an immediate effect on us today. But inhaling in whatever is in the “noxious” brew that could be in the atmosphere over the course of a 180-day school year for the four years a child attends Beckley-Stratton bring illness later in life. For faculty and staff, that risk is multiplied.

Ten years is long enough. The Raleigh County Board of Education must provide whatever it takes to solve this problem once and for all time.
